Full-field swept-source phase microscopy
Optics Letters, 2006We present a full-field phase microscopy technique for quantitative nanoscale surface profiling of samples in reflection. This technique utilizes swept-source optical coherence tomography in a full-field common path interferometer for phase-stable cross-sectional acquisition without scanning.

Networked Swept-Source Raman Sensors
Conference on Lasers and Electro-Optics, 2021Raman spectroscopy with large-area, spectrally-selective detectors and tunable lasers enables distributed chemical sensing where excitation light can be delivered via optical datacom networks. Distributed sensing over 100’s of meters and multiple locations is demonstrated.
